US Epichlorohydrin Market Summary

As per analysis, the US epichlorohydrin market is projected to grow from USD 448.5 Million in 2024 to USD 475.87 Million in 2025, ultimately reaching USD 860.44 Million by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.1%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).

US Epichlorohydrin Market Trends

The US epichlorohydrin market is characterized by its diverse applications, particularly in the production of epoxy resins, which are utilized in coatings, adhesives, and composite materials. This market is influenced by various factors, including advancements in technology, regulatory frameworks, and shifts in consumer preferences. The demand for eco-friendly and sustainable products is driving innovation within the sector, as manufacturers seek to develop greener alternatives to traditional epichlorohydrin production methods. Furthermore, the increasing focus on infrastructure development and automotive industries in the United States is likely to bolster the consumption of epichlorohydrin-based products, thereby enhancing market growth. Industry Developments

Recent developments in the US Epichlorohydrin Market have seen significant growth, driven by the rising demand in various applications, including epoxy resins and coatings. Momentive Performance Materials and Huntsman Corporation are key players expanding their production capabilities, aiming to meet increased consumer demand. In September 2023, BASF announced the expansion of their epichlorohydrin production facility, reflecting the growing market potential. Notably, in October 2022, Ashland Global Holdings completed the acquisition of certain assets from Hexion, strengthening their position in the epichlorohydrin segment. This acquisition aligns with the strategic goals of both companies to enhance their portfolio.

In the past two to three years, the US Epichlorohydrin Market has seen notable investment trends, with UBE Corporation increasing production to cater to a growing market. Additionally, regulatory changes and sustainability initiatives are influencing operations, propelling companies like Evonik Industries to innovate in environmentally friendly epichlorohydrin production.
